2018 California Code
Labor Code - LAB
DIVISION 2 - EMPLOYMENT REGULATION AND SUPERVISION
PART 10 - INDUSTRIAL HOMEWORK
Section 2662.

Universal Citation: CA Labor Code § 2662 (2018)
2662.  

The division may revoke or suspend any homeworker’s permit upon a finding that the industrial homeworker is performing industrial homework contrary to the conditions under which the permit was issued or in violation of this part or has permitted any person not holding a valid homeworker’s permit to assist him in performing industrial homework or on expiration or revocation of the industrial homework license of the employer.

(Amended by Stats. 1957, Ch. 420.)
